国家统计局:12月规上工业原煤、原油生产保持稳定 电力生产保持增长
Guo Jia Tong Ji Ju· 2026-01-19 03:35
Production of Raw Coal, Crude Oil, and Natural Gas - In December, the production of raw coal in large-scale industries was 440 million tons, a year-on-year decrease of 1.0%, with an average daily output of 14.1 million tons. For the entire year, the production was 4.83 billion tons, an increase of 1.2% year-on-year [1] - The crude oil production for the year reached 21.605 million tons, reflecting a year-on-year growth of 1.5%. In December, the crude oil processing volume was 62.46 million tons, a 5.0% increase year-on-year, with a daily average of 2.015 million tons [3] - Natural gas production in December was 23 billion cubic meters, showing a year-on-year increase of 5.1%, with a daily average of 740 million cubic meters. For the year, the total production was 261.9 billion cubic meters, up 6.2% year-on-year [8] Electricity Production - The electricity generation in large-scale industries for December was 858.6 billion kilowatt-hours, a slight year-on-year increase of 0.1%, with a daily average of 27.7 billion kilowatt-hours. The total for the year was 9,715.9 billion kilowatt-hours, representing a 2.2% increase year-on-year [10] - By type, the decline in thermal power production narrowed to a year-on-year decrease of 3.2%, while hydropower increased by 4.1%, nuclear power by 3.1%, wind power by 8.9%, and solar power by 18.2%. However, the growth rates for hydropower, nuclear power, wind power, and solar power all slowed compared to November [11]
国家统计局:11月份规上工业原煤产量4.3亿吨 同比下降0.5%
智通财经网· 2025-12-15 02:19
Group 1: Coal, Oil, and Natural Gas Production - In November, the production of raw coal in large-scale industries remained stable, with a total output of 430 million tons, a year-on-year decrease of 0.5%, and an average daily output of 14.23 million tons [2] - From January to November, the total raw coal production reached 4.4 billion tons, showing a year-on-year increase of 1.4% [3] - The raw oil production in large-scale industries for the first eleven months was 19.825 million tons, reflecting a year-on-year growth of 1.7% [5] - In November, the raw oil processing volume was 6.083 million tons, a year-on-year increase of 3.9%, with an average daily processing volume of 202,800 tons [5] - From January to November, the total raw oil processing volume was 67.507 million tons, marking a year-on-year increase of 4.0% [5] - Natural gas production in large-scale industries showed stable growth, with November output at 21.9 billion cubic meters, a year-on-year increase of 5.7%, and an average daily output of 730 million cubic meters [9] - From January to November, the total natural gas production reached 238.9 billion cubic meters, reflecting a year-on-year increase of 6.3% [9] Group 2: Electricity Production - The electricity production in large-scale industries maintained growth, with November generation at 779.2 billion kilowatt-hours, a year-on-year increase of 2.7%, and an average daily generation of 25.97 billion kilowatt-hours [11] - From January to November, the total electricity generation was 8,856.7 billion kilowatt-hours, showing a year-on-year increase of 2.4% [11] - In November, the growth rates varied by type: thermal power decreased by 4.2% year-on-year, while hydropower increased by 17.1%, nuclear power grew by 4.7%, wind power increased by 22.0%, and solar power saw a growth of 23.4% [11]
9月中国规上工业原油、天然气生产同比增速加快
Zhong Guo Xin Wen Wang· 2025-10-20 11:50
Core Insights - In September, China's industrial production of crude oil and natural gas accelerated, while coal production saw a reduced decline [1] Group 1: Coal Production - In September, the output of industrial coal was 410 million tons, representing a year-on-year decline of 1.8%, which is a reduction of 1.4 percentage points compared to August [1] - From January to September, the total coal production reached 3.57 billion tons, showing a year-on-year growth of 2.0% [1] Group 2: Crude Oil Production - The industrial crude oil output in September was 17.77 million tons, with a year-on-year increase of 4.1%, accelerating by 1.7 percentage points from August [1] - For the first nine months, the total crude oil production was 162.63 million tons, reflecting a year-on-year growth of 1.7% [1] Group 3: Natural Gas Production - In September, the industrial natural gas output was 21.2 billion cubic meters, marking a year-on-year increase of 9.4%, which is an acceleration of 3.5 percentage points from August [1] - From January to September, the total natural gas production reached 194.9 billion cubic meters, with a year-on-year growth of 6.4% [1] Group 4: Electricity Production - The industrial electricity generation in September was 826.2 billion kilowatt-hours, showing a year-on-year increase of 1.5% [1] - For the first nine months, the total electricity production was 7.2557 trillion kilowatt-hours, reflecting a year-on-year growth of 1.6% [1]
